# TLDR Review: CHI Lava Hair Dryer

*Published: 2026-02-15 | Updated: 2026-02-15 | Source: https://shopsavvy.com/reviews-tldr/chi-lava-hair-dryer*

---

## Product: CHI Lava Hair Dryer
**Brand:** CHI

## Pros
- Delivers salon-quality drying performance with powerful airflow that dries hair quickly without frizz.
- Lightweight and easy to handle, making it comfortable for extended use.
- Foldable, compact design shrinks to about the size of a cell phone for convenient storage and travel.
- Leaves hair smooth, shiny, and healthy-looking with real, lasting volume especially on fine or medium-fine hair.
- Operates quietly despite its strong motor, making it less annoying during use.
- Customizable heat and speed settings with four heat options and three speed levels for precise control.
- Comes with useful attachments including a concentrator nozzle and diffuser that fit snugly, plus a stylish, velvet-lined leather-like carrying bag.
- Remembers your last used settings, adding convenience for daily use.
- Considered a notable upgrade over other high-end brands like Dyson and Shark dryers by users who have switched.

## Cons
- Attachments twist on and off instead of using magnetic tips, which feels slightly outdated for such a premium device.
- Power switch controls are fairly basic and don’t match the otherwise sleek, sophisticated design.
- Some users notice a mild chemical smell for the first minute of use, though it dissipates quickly.

## Bottom Line

The CHI Lava Brushless Motor Hair Dryer is a standout choice if you want a powerful, quick-drying tool that reduces frizz while enhancing shine, all wrapped up in a compact, foldable design perfect for travel. It impresses with quiet operation and salon-quality results at home, and the convenience features like memory settings and a premium carry bag elevate the user experience. If you want magnetic attachments or a more advanced power switch, you might be slightly underwhelmed, but overall, this dryer earns high marks for performance, portability, and style. Perfect for fine to medium-fine hair types looking to boost volume without weight.
